How do I set up Booking.com's Non-refundable rate plan?
Updated
This guide explains how you can set up Booking.com’s Non-refundable rate plan.
Step-by-Step
1) Log in to your Booking.com Extranet and open your listing.
2) Go to Rates & Availability → Rate Plans → Add new rate plan
3) Next to Non-refundable, click Add rate plan.
4) Configure the rate plan settings, including whether meals are included, any value adds, how far in advance guests must book, etc.
Under “Want to set a minimum length of stay for this rate plan?”, select either:
• No – to manage minimum nights via the Booking.com calendar or by using Follow restrictions so the Non-refundable rate shares minimum night requirements and other restrictions with another rate plan. For more information on Follow Restrictions, please see our guide here.
• Yes – to enforce a fixed minimum stay for your non-refundable rate plan (for example, a minimum of 3 nights).
Under “How do you want to manage this rate plan?”, choose how pricing is handled:
• Based on one of my current rate plans - We recommend this option if you use multiple rate plans. Select Standard as the base rate, and apply a discount for the Non-refundable rate (example 10%), or
• Set it up as a new rate plan - Allows you to manage prices independently for this rate.
7) Once you have filed in all the settings, click Review --> Activate Rate Plan
8) In Smoobu, go to Booking Portals → Additional Settings → Booking.com (link here).
9) Select a rate plan next to each property and save.
If your Non-refundable rate is derived from another rate plan (for example, Standard), select Standard Rate in the Room rate / rate plans dropdown.
10) Navigate to the Pricing tab in Smoobu and set your prices and minimum nights. You can also optionally apply a markup or percentage adjustment.
